REGINA—Unifor National President Jerry Dias will give an update to media at 4:30 p.m., responding to Federated Cooperatives Limited (FCL) recent statements concerning the now 55-day lockout.

Nearly 800 highly skilled members of Unifor Local 594 remain locked out from the Co-op Refinery after refusing to accept major concessions.
